The Trane WHL0626 is an accent component to forced-air heating & cooling systems, and particularly it is a blower wheel. Think of it as a blade-like component, usually fabricated from sheet metal, which rotates in the furnace or air handler enclosure. Its main purpose is to move air within the duct system and, therefore, into the area where you live. Proper operation of the blower wheel is responsible for maintaining proper airflow across your building. This constant air flow means that heating and cooling is efficient so that you get the right comfort level in your house or workplace. Another advantage is increase in system productivity. Imbalanced or worn blower wheel negatively affects air movement and decreases the general efficiency of the system.

Thermostatic expansion valves are an integral part of your refrigeration unit. They are responsible for ensuring the right dosage of refrigerant is entering the cooling coil to ensure maximum efficiency in the air conditioning of the system.
These special expansion valves come with a temperature sensor that is mounted at the end of the evaporator coil. They incorporate signals from this sensor to maintain the required temperature of the HVAC system. The thermostatic expansion valve works like a precision device that can regulate the measurements of the liquid refrigerant that flows into the evaporator of your system. This regulation in the flow of the refrigerant is essential to prevent the reverse flow of the refrigerant into the compressor of your system.
